Steps to reproduce:
I wanted to delete some (not all) cookies.
Actual results:
There's no checkbox as it used to be, and i cannot mark the cookies I want to delete. I have to select each single cookie and then delete. That's a lot of work with hundreds of cookies.
Expected results:
show a checkbox in fron of each cookie or domain, so we can select which we want deleted an then click the delete-button

It's not a request for enhancement. I don't know how young you are, but this worked some time ago.
Googling around, i found others had the same problem with newer Firefox-versions.
Here's one that also got a hint on how to get around this problem:
https://support.mozilla.org/de/questions/1126033
Typing "." in the search-field shows all cookies and lets one select multiple cookies at once.
But how the hell should one guess he has to search for a dot?!? That's all but intuitive or user-friendly.
